OBITUARY: Martin Winden, Worth County, Iowa Martin Winden [1900-1953] MARTIN WINDEN (52) died at Naeve Hospital in Albert Lea, MN (Graphic 9-23-1953). He was born November 7, 1900. He was baptized by the Rev. N.E. Boe and confirmed in 1917 by the Rev. O.C. Brenna at Bristol. He was educated in the rural schools of Worth Co. He operated his farm until his recent illness. He is survived by two brothers, Adolph and Simon, Lake Mills; two sisters, Mrs. K.O. Bergo, Lake Mills and Mrs. Seymour Ellingson, Hanlontown; 14 nieces and nephews.
